Development

개발자 트렌드 — 05월 14일 GitHub Trending & AI 업데이트

Hits: 10

오늘의 개발자 트렌드: AI 에이전트 실전화, React 품질 자동검사, 그리고 개발 환경 논쟁

오늘 분위기를 한마디로 요약하면, “AI를 더 똑똑하게 쓰는 방법”에서 “AI를 실무에 안전하게 붙이는 방법”으로 무게중심이 이동 중이에요. GitHub에서는 memory, agent skills, desktop control 같은 Agent Infrastructure가 강했고, Hacker News에서는 IDE 역사, Linux gaming, 소프트웨어의 Emacsification처럼 개발 환경과 도구 철학에 대한 논의가 뜨거웠죠.


GitHub 트렌딩 하이라이트

1) rohitg00/agentmemory

Persistent memory for AI coding agents based on real-world benchmarks

AI coding agent를 쓰다 보면 가장 아쉬운 게 “맥락을 계속 잊는다”는 점인데, 이 프로젝트는 그 문제를 정면으로 다뤄요. 단순한 conversation history가 아니라, 실제 벤치마크 기반으로 agent memory를 설계했다는 점이 특히 눈에 띄죠.

왜 주목할 만할까?

  • AI coding agent가 장기 작업에서 흔들리는 핵심 원인이 memory 관리예요.
  • “에이전트가 이전 결정, 코드베이스 구조, 실패한 시도”를 기억해야 생산성이 올라가는데, 이 부분을 infra 레벨에서 해결하려는 흐름이 강해지고 있어요.
  • Cursor, Claude Code, OpenHands 같은 도구를 팀 차원에서 운영할 때도 중요한 주제죠.

실무 활용 팁

  • 사내 code assistant를 만들고 있다면, RAG만 붙이지 말고 task memory / repo memory / user preference memory를 분리해서 관리해보세요.
  • 특히 반복 작업이 많은 팀이라면, issue 템플릿이나 PR 리뷰 패턴까지 memory에 녹이면 효과가 커요.

2) millionco/react-doctor

Your agent writes bad React. This catches it

이름부터 아주 직설적이죠. AI가 생성한 React 코드가 얼핏 돌아가긴 하지만, 성능·구조·안티패턴 측면에서 미묘하게 나쁜 코드를 꽤 자주 만들어요. millionco/react-doctor는 바로 그 문제를 잡아내는 데 초점이 있어요.

왜 주목할 만할까?

  • AI-assisted coding이 늘수록 “코드가 돌아간다”와 “좋은 코드다” 사이의 간극이 커지고 있어요.
  • React 앱은 rendering, state management, memoization, component boundaries 같은 포인트에서 품질 차이가 크게 나는데, 이런 부분은 주니어뿐 아니라 AI도 자주 실수하죠.
  • 결국 앞으로는 lint를 넘어서 AI-generated frontend code quality gate가 중요해질 가능성이 높아요.

실무 활용 팁

  • CI에 ESLint, TypeScript check만 두지 말고 React 구조 품질 검사 도구도 함께 넣는 흐름을 검토해볼 만해요.
  • 특히 Next.js 기반 팀이라면, AI가 만든 client/server component 경계 실수를 자동으로 잡는 식으로 응용 가능해요.

3) trycua/cua

Open-source infrastructure for Computer-Use Agents

이 프로젝트는 브라우저 자동화를 넘어, 전체 데스크톱을 제어하는 Computer-Use Agent 인프라를 제공해요. sandbox, SDK, benchmark까지 포함하고 있어서 단순 데모가 아니라 실험 가능한 플랫폼에 가깝죠.

왜 주목할 만할까?

  • 최근 AI 에이전트 경쟁은 chat UI를 넘어서, 실제 앱과 OS를 다루는 방향으로 가고 있어요.
  • 브라우저 안에서 끝나는 업무보다, 기업 실무는 여전히 desktop app, VPN, legacy system, 파일 시스템과 얽힌 경우가 많죠.
  • 이 프로젝트는 그런 현실적인 사용처를 겨냥하고 있다는 점에서 의미가 커요.

실무 활용 팁

  • QA 자동화, 백오피스 반복 업무, 운영 툴 클릭 작업 자동화 같은 곳에서 PoC를 해볼 만해요.
  • 다만 보안과 권한 통제가 핵심이니, sandbox 격리와 audit log를 반드시 같이 설계해야 해요.

4) rasbt/LLMs-from-scratch

Implement a ChatGPT-like LLM in PyTorch from scratch, step by step

실전 제품을 바로 만들기 위한 저장소라기보다, LLM 내부 동작을 제대로 이해하기 위한 최고의 학습형 리소스에 가까워요. 여전히 많은 개발자가 API 호출은 잘하지만, transformer와 training dynamics는 감으로만 아는 경우가 많죠.

왜 주목할 만할까?

  • AI를 제품에 붙이는 시대일수록, 모델의 한계와 동작 원리를 이해하는 팀이 더 안정적인 의사결정을 해요.
  • prompt engineering만으로 해결 안 되는 문제를 만나면 결국 기본기로 돌아오게 되죠.
  • PyTorch 기반으로 step-by-step 설명이 되어 있어서, AI 엔지니어 입문자와 풀스택 개발자 모두 보기 좋아요.

실무 활용 팁

  • 사내 AI 스터디 자료로 바로 쓰기 좋아요.
  • 특히 fine-tuning이나 small model serving을 검토하는 팀이라면, attention, tokenization, loss 계산 구조를 이해하는 데 큰 도움이 돼요.

5) mattpocock/skills

Skills for Real Engineers. Straight from my .claude directory.

최근 개발 생산성 트렌드에서 중요한 건 모델 자체보다도, “어떻게 지시를 구조화하느냐”예요. 이 저장소는 AI에게 일을 잘 시키기 위한 실전형 skill/prompt 자산을 공유한다는 점에서 관심을 받고 있어요.

왜 주목할 만할까?

  • 좋은 AI 활용은 더 이상 “한 번 잘 물어보기”가 아니라, 반복 가능한 workflow로 패키징하기가 핵심이에요.
  • 팀 차원에서 prompt, instruction, task recipe를 자산화하려는 흐름과 잘 맞아요.
  • 일종의 “AI 시대의 dotfiles” 같은 느낌이죠.

실무 활용 팁

  • 개인 .claude, .cursor, internal prompt repo를 만들어 리뷰, 리팩터링, 문서화, 테스트 생성용 템플릿을 표준화해보세요.
  • 잘 만든 skill은 onboarding 문서보다 빠르게 팀 생산성을 끌어올리기도 해요.

AI 업데이트

1) deepseek-ai/DeepSeek-V4-Pro

text-generation | 대규모 다운로드와 높은 관심

오늘 HuggingFace에서 가장 존재감이 큰 모델 중 하나예요. 다운로드 수가 압도적이라는 건 단순 화제성을 넘어서, 실제 평가·실험·도입 검토가 활발하다는 뜻으로 볼 수 있죠.

실무 개발자 관점에서 의미

  • 이제 모델 선택 기준이 “성능이 제일 높은가?”보다 비용 대비 성능, latency, deploy 편의성으로 더 세분화되고 있어요.
  • DeepSeek 계열은 오픈 모델 생태계에서 계속 존재감을 키우고 있어서, 사내 PoC에서 빼놓기 어려운 후보가 됐어요.
  • 특히 proprietary API 의존도를 낮추려는 팀에 좋은 비교 기준이 될 수 있어요.

2) openbmb/MiniCPM-V-4.6

image-text-to-text 멀티모달 모델

문서, 이미지, 스크린샷, UI 분석처럼 vision + language 결합 업무가 점점 중요해지고 있는데, MiniCPM-V 계열은 그런 실무 시나리오에서 자주 언급되는 모델이에요.

실무 개발자 관점에서 의미

  • OCR을 넘어, 스크린샷 기반 QA, 문서 요약, 이미지 포함 고객 문의 처리 같은 흐름에 잘 맞아요.
  • 내부 운영툴이나 백오피스 자동화에서 “화면을 읽고 판단하는 agent” 구성에 바로 연결될 수 있어요.
  • 오늘 GitHub에서 trycua/cua가 뜬 것과도 맥이 이어져요. 즉, AI가 텍스트만 다루는 시대에서 UI와 시각 정보까지 다루는 시대로 이동 중인 거죠.

3) SulphurAI/Sulphur-2-base, Supertone/supertonic-3

text-to-video, text-to-speech 모델의 실용화

영상 생성 모델인 SulphurAI/Sulphur-2-base, 그리고 TTS 모델인 Supertone/supertonic-3도 눈에 띄어요. 특히 GitHub에서도 supertone-inc/supertonic가 같이 뜬 걸 보면, 모델과 배포 가능한 런타임/앱 생태계가 함께 움직이고 있다는 점이 중요해요.

실무 개발자 관점에서 의미

  • AI 기능은 이제 chatbot에만 머물지 않고, 음성 UI, 영상 생성, 콘텐츠 제작 자동화로 확장되고 있어요.
  • on-device TTS는 privacy, latency, 오프라인 동작이 중요한 서비스에서 특히 매력적이죠.
  • SaaS 제품에서도 도움말 음성화, 자동 더빙, 영상 썸네일/쇼츠 생성 같은 기능으로 이어질 수 있어요.

Hacker News의 AI 관련 흐름 해석

오늘 HN 상위권은 직접적인 AI 뉴스보다, AI 시대에 더 중요해진 개발 도구와 운영 안정성 이야기가 중심이었어요. 특히 A History of IDEs at Google, The Emacsification of Software 같은 논의는 AI coding assistant 시대와 맞물려 의미가 커요.

핵심 해석

  • IDE는 이제 단순 편집기가 아니라, AI와 인간이 협업하는 작업 환경으로 재정의되고 있어요.
  • 소프트웨어가 점점 “확장 가능하고, 스크립팅 가능하고, 사용자 맞춤형”으로 변하는 흐름은 AI agent와 매우 잘 맞아요.
  • 결국 앞으로 경쟁력 있는 개발 환경은 editor 자체보다, 얼마나 잘 자동화되고 얼마나 잘 개인화되느냐로 갈 가능성이 커요.

개발자 커뮤니티 핫토픽

1) Linux gaming is faster because Windows APIs are becoming Linux kernel features

게임 얘기처럼 보이지만, 실제로는 OS 성능 최적화와 플랫폼 추상화에 대한 흥미로운 논의예요. Windows 중심이던 워크로드가 Linux에서 더 잘 돌아가는 이유를 API/커널 수준에서 해석하려는 이야기죠.

왜 관심을 끌까?

  • 개발자 입장에선 게임 자체보다, Linux가 점점 더 강력한 실행 환경이 되고 있다는 점이 중요해요.
  • WSL, containers, GPU workload, AI inference 환경까지 생각하면 Linux 친화성은 이미 개발 생산성과 직결되죠.
  • 특히 AI/ML 개발자와 infra 엔지니어에게는 “로컬 개발 + 배포 환경 일치”라는 오래된 문제와도 연결돼요.

2) A History of IDEs at Google

Google 내부 IDE의 변천사를 다룬 이야기인데, 많은 개발자가 공감한 이유는 분명해요. 도구는 단순 생산성 도구가 아니라, 조직 구조·코드베이스 규모·개발 문화의 결과물이기 때문이죠.

왜 관심을 끌까?

  • 대규모 monorepo, 코드 검색, refactoring, 리뷰 시스템이 어떻게 IDE와 결합되는지 보여줘요.
  • AI coding 시대에도 IDE의 핵심 가치는 여전히 정확한 context 제공이라는 걸 다시 느끼게 해요.
  • 작은 팀도 여기서 배울 점이 있어요. “좋은 IDE”보다 “좋은 개발 플로우”가 더 중요하다는 점이죠.

실무 포인트

  • 사내 개발자 경험(DX)을 개선하고 싶다면 툴을 계속 갈아타기보다, 검색, 테스트, 코드리뷰, 문서 접근성을 먼저 정비하는 게 효과적이에요.

3) Twin brothers wipe 96 government databases minutes after being fired

보안, 권한 관리, 운영 통제의 중요성을 다시 상기시키는 사건이에요. 자극적인 제목이지만, 개발자 커뮤니티가 주목한 이유는 결국 “우리 조직도 비슷한 취약점이 있지 않나?”라는 현실감 때문이죠.

왜 관심을 끌까?

  • 퇴사/해고 시점의 접근 권한 회수, credential 관리, 백업, audit 체계는 많은 조직이 여전히 허술해요.
  • 내부자 위협은 외부 해킹보다 탐지와 예방이 더 어렵죠.
  • AI agent나 automation이 늘어날수록, 사람 계정뿐 아니라 bot 계정·service account·agent 권한 관리도 더 중요해져요.

실무 포인트

  • offboarding playbook을 점검해보세요.
  • 최소 권한 원칙, break-glass 계정 분리, immutable backup, deletion protection은 이제 선택이 아니에요.

오늘의 핵심 정리

  • AI agent의 다음 경쟁력은 memory와 skills예요. 단발성 답변보다 지속적인 맥락 유지가 중요해지고 있어요.
  • Frontend 실무에서는 AI가 만든 React 코드의 품질 관리가 새로운 체크포인트가 되고 있어요.
  • 멀티모달 AI와 desktop agent가 빠르게 실용화되면서, 텍스트 중심 자동화를 넘어 화면·음성·영상까지 확장 중이에요.
  • Hacker News에서는 IDE, Linux, 권한 관리처럼 AI 시대에도 여전히 본질적인 개발 인프라 이슈가 강한 관심을 받았어요.
  • 오늘 트렌드는 결국 하나로 모여요: AI를 붙이는 것보다, AI를 통제 가능하게 운영하는 역량이 더 중요해지고 있다는 점이죠.

Hacker News 인기 스토리


본 글은 AI가 GitHub Trending, Hacker News, HuggingFace의 공개 데이터를 자동 수집·분석하여 작성되었습니다. 각 프로젝트의 정확한 정보는 공식 페이지를 참고하시기 바랍니다.

답글 남기기

이메일 주소는 공개되지 않습니다. 필수 필드는 *로 표시됩니다